The SSI Basic Freediver Course typically includes access to online training materials, professional instruction during confined water practice sessions in Kota Kinabalu, and the official SSI Basic Freediver certification upon successful completion. These elements provide all the foundational skills and knowledge needed for safe freediving practice.
The SSI Basic Freediver Course focuses heavily on safety, teaching students how to freedive safely with a buddy. Common considerations include proper equalization techniques to prevent ear barotrauma, understanding breath-hold limits, and recognizing signs of shallow water blackout. The curriculum emphasizes crucial safety protocols and emergency procedures for a secure learning environment.
Kota Kinabalu offers ideal conditions for the SSI Basic Freediver Course with its generally calm, clear, and warm tropical waters. The sheltered bays provide excellent confined water environments suitable for beginners to practice breath-hold techniques and equalization skills without strong currents, ensuring a comfortable and safe learning experience.

The SSI Basic Freediver Course emphasizes critical safety rules, including the mandatory buddy system where you always dive with a partner. A key rule is maintaining an adequate surface interval, often cited as a minimum of 120 seconds, before successive dives to allow for full recovery. Never hyperventilating before a dive and proper equalization are also fundamental safety tenets taught.
Participants in the SSI Basic Freediver Course will develop several core skills, including mastering fundamental breath-hold techniques and efficient breathing methods. They will also improve equalization skills to manage pressure changes, enhance overall water confidence, and practice safe freediving procedures while always diving with a buddy.
No, participants do not need any prior freediving experience to enroll in the SSI Basic Freediver Course. This program is specifically designed as an entry-level introduction, suitable for beginners eager to learn the foundational skills and safety protocols of freediving from scratch in a controlled environment.
The SSI Basic Freediver Course is typically a 1-day program. During the in-water practice sessions, participants will learn to freedive safely with a buddy in a pool or confined water environment, reaching a maximum depth of five meters. The course combines online theory with practical application for efficient learning.
